Overview
Situated within the Dorset Area of Natural Beauty, RSPB Arne is a stunning landscape of open heathland and ancient woodland. One of the best places to spot Dartford warblers in spring, on a summer day you might see a sand lizard basking in the sun. Autumn is the time to glimpse sika deer and the winter wading birds are spectacular.
About the area
Dorset is made up of rugged coastlines, high chalk downlands and a chain of picturesque villages and seaside towns that make up Britain’s Jurassic Coast, a UNESCO World Heritage Site and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, noted for its layers of shale and numerous fossils embedded in the rock. Hidden gems of Dorset can be found down winding, country lanes that lead to snug villages hidden from view.
